We are recruiting for Children’s Residential Workers Carebank workers to join our existing staff team across our services in London. We are looking for individuals who can positively engage with young people and who are passionate about improving their life chances, no matter how challenging the circumstances.

You will join a team of St Christopher’s Carebank workers providing staff cover across our services.  In residential children’s homes you will provide day to day care for children aged 12- 18.  Administrative work and record keeping are essential.

With 24 hour rotas, the work can include weekends, bank holidays, early and late shifts, sleep-ins and waking nights.  You will need to possess strong communication skills and the ability to function effectively within diverse teams.

To apply you will have:

  • Have direct experience in working with children in a residential setting
  • Hold a vocational qualification at a minimum of level 3 Diploma for Residential Childcare (England) (QCF) or equivalent
  • The ability to motivate and inspire young people to achieve success
  • Patience and resilience to cope with challenging behaviour
  • The ability to be a positive role model
  • Good literacy, numeracy and IT skills
  • Access to reliable transport
  • Flexibility to work shifts, including nights, weekends and bank holidays
